As part of our careers-related learning, Y3 have been looking at what skills you need if you had a job as an archaeologist which links to our Ancient Egyptian topic. They have realised they need to be a good team player to work with other experts like historians and scientists in order to learn as much as possible about the past. You also must be good at problem solving and very patient to do this.

This week, Reception have been learning all about minibeasts. Today, we enjoyed a minibeast hunt in the garden, using a checklist to identify the different creatures we discovered. We explored a variety of microhabitats and thought carefully about the best places to find each minibeast.
